## Runbook fragment — Pondermill connection pool rollout

This release raises the Pondermill API pool ceiling from 40 to 80 connections per node and enables idle-connection reaping at 120 seconds. Roll out one node at a time and watch saturation on the replica set; roll back if wait times exceed 50 ms. Discussed at last week's sync: the database proxy now rejects unsigned config bundles. Sign the pool config bundle with the key below before pushing.

deploy key for yadup-badug: bky6_rLH3qD

AI-7: Markdown pipeline in Quillstone dropped nested tables during the Fenwick release. Root cause: sanitizer regression after the parser swap. Owner: Darya. Fix shipped; golden-file tests added for tables, footnotes, and raw HTML passthrough. Remaining: backfill re-render of cached docs, ETA Friday. Track progress and re-render status on the pipeline dashboard, linked here.

wiki page, tawip-kagef: https://confluence.nelvrodata.example/ticket/browse/secrets/ticket/88adfa5c911985f4

Sorting Stability — Who to Contact

Context: the Lattice report builder does not guarantee stable sort order for rows with equal keys. Plugin-supplied comparators must be deterministic; ties are broken by internal row ID, which can change between runs. Do not rely on insertion order.

Bugs in core sorting: file against the Lattice Core board. Comparator API questions: see the plugin SDK docs first. Behavioral changes or requests for a stable-sort flag go through the report-engine maintainers. Reach them at the address below.

alerts address for kafof-bagag: kasael@olvarqdyn.corp

Provenance notes — Dately locale formats. Quick recap for the sync: all date-format tables in Pocketcal are generated at build time from the locale repo, so if someone sees 31/02 weirdness it's almost always a stale table, not runtime code. Each build stamps the generator version and source commit into the artifact, which makes bisecting painless. Before filing a bug, check which table generation you're on. The current one is identified by the token below.

pipeline stamp: htk14_28f04e807a8508